How to Make 28 Delicious Halloween Food Ideas for Your Celebration
Now that we have our ingredients ready, let’s dive into the fun part—making these spooky treats! Follow these simple steps, and you’ll have a Halloween spread that will wow your guests.
Step 1: Prepare Ghost-Shaped Marshmallows
Start by taking your ghost-shaped marshmallows. Grab a food-safe marker and let your creativity flow! Draw little eyes and mouths to give each ghost its own personality. It’s like giving them a costume for the party! Kids love this part, and it’s a great way to get them involved.
Step 2: Make Cheese and Olive Spiders
Next, let’s create some creepy crawly snacks! Cut your cheddar cheese into small circles. These will be the bodies of your spiders. Now, take the black olives and slice them in half. Place one half on top of each cheese circle. You can even add pretzel sticks as legs if you’re feeling adventurous! These little spiders are sure to be a hit.
Step 3: Decorate Chocolate Cupcakes
Time to make those chocolate cupcakes shine! Use your orange frosting to generously cover the tops of each cupcake. Don’t be shy—make it look like a pumpkin! Then, sprinkle on some Halloween-themed sprinkles for that extra festive touch. Your cupcakes will look so good, they might just steal the show!
Step 4: Create Spooky Fruit Punch
Let’s whip up a spooky drink! In a large bowl, mix your fruit punch with a few drops of red food coloring. Stir it well until you achieve that eerie, blood-red hue. Serve it in a clear pitcher to show off the color. You can even float some ghost-shaped marshmallows on top for a fun garnish!
Step 5: Cut Out Rice Cereal Treats
Now, it’s time to make some rice cereal treats! Melt marshmallow fluff in a large bowl and mix in your rice cereal until it’s well coated. Press the mixture into a greased pan. Once it’s set, use spooky cookie cutters to cut out fun shapes. Ghosts, bats, and pumpkins are all great options!
Step 6: Assemble Creepy Snacks
For a fun and easy snack, grab your pretzel sticks and gummy worms. Stick a gummy worm onto the end of each pretzel stick. It’s like a creepy little treat that’s perfect for munching! Arrange them on a platter for a colorful display.
Step 7: Display Mini Pumpkins
Don’t forget about the decor! Place mini pumpkins around your food spread. They add a charming touch and enhance the Halloween vibe. You can even use them as place cards for your guests. Just write their names on a small piece of paper and stick it in the pumpkin!
Step 8: Serve on a Festive Platter
Finally, presentation is key! Arrange all your spooky treats on a Halloween-themed platter. This not only makes your table look inviting but also showcases your hard work. Your guests will be impressed, and you’ll feel like a Halloween superstar!

Variations of 28 Delicious Halloween Food Ideas for Your Celebration
- Gluten-Free Options: Use gluten-free rice cereal and check your marshmallow fluff for gluten-free certification to make treats suitable for gluten-sensitive guests.
- Dairy-Free Treats: Substitute cheddar cheese with dairy-free cheese alternatives and use coconut cream for frosting to cater to lactose-intolerant friends.
- Healthier Alternatives: Swap out gummy worms for dried fruit or nuts for a healthier snack option that still feels festive.
- Vegan Versions: Use vegan marshmallows and plant-based frosting to create a completely vegan-friendly spread.
- Spicy Twist: Add a pinch of cayenne pepper to your fruit punch for a surprising kick that will intrigue your guests!
